如何实现mysql指定字段为null使用默认值
一、整体流程
下面是实现“mysql指定字段为null使用默认值”的步骤表格:
erDiagram
step1-->step2: 创建表
step2-->step3: 添加默认值
step3-->step4: 插入数据
二、详细步骤
- 创建表:
首先,你需要创建一张表,假设表名为test_table
,表结构如下:
CREATE TABLE test_table (
id INT PRIMARY KEY,
name VARCHAR(50),
age INT
);
- 添加默认值:
在创建表的同时,可以为某些字段指定默认值。在上面的表结构中,为age
字段指定默认值为18
,代码如下:
ALTER TABLE test_table
MODIFY age INT DEFAULT 18;
- 插入数据:
接下来,你可以插入一些数据,并不给age
字段赋值,让它使用默认值:
INSERT INTO test_table (id, name) VALUES (1, 'Tom');
三、总结
通过以上步骤,你可以实现在mysql中指定字段为null使用默认值的功能。记住,在创建表时就为字段添加默认值是一个好习惯,可以避免一些不必要的麻烦。
希望以上内容对你有帮助,如果还有其他问题欢迎随时提问,我会尽力帮助你解决。